Bases De Datos - Sql

Páginas: 33 (8243 palabras) Publicado: 21 de agosto de 2011
BASES DE DATOS - SQL
BASES DE DATOS BASES DE DATOS
Elementos Básicos de SQL Elementos Básicos de SQLBASES DE DATOS - SQL F. I. M.
F. I. M.
L.S.I.I.S
L.S.I.I.S
BASES DE DATOS
Elementos Básicos de SQL
LUIS MENGUAL GALÁN LUIS MENGUAL GALÁNBASES DE DATOS - SQL
OBJETIVOS OBJETIVOS OBJETIVOS OBJETIVOS
 Describir los elementos básicos del lenguaje declarativo
SQL, el más utilizadoen los sistema gestores de Bases de
Datos
 Estudiar las restricciones en la creación de las Bases de
datos como elemento básico para garantizar su integridad datos como elemento básico para garantizar su integridad
 Estudiar el proceso de inserción y actualización de tablas
 Comprender la sintaxis de acceso a la información de las
bddt bases de datos
 Análisis de ejemplos prácticosde contrucíon de esquemas
y acceso a la informaciónBASES DE DATOS - SQL
ÍNDICE ÍNDICE ÍNDICE ÍNDICE
1. Introducción al lenguaje SQL
2 Lenguaje de Definición de Datos (Data Definition Language DDL) 2. Lenguaje de Definición de Datos (Data Definition Language, DDL)
Tipos de Datos
Dominios
Creación de Tablas
Restricciones En SQL
Restricciones y Valores En Los Atributos
Claves
IntegridadReferencial Y Claves Extranjeras Integridad Referencial Y Claves Extranjeras
Borrado de Tablas
Modificación de la Base de DatosBASES DE DATOS - SQL
ÍNDICE ÍNDICE ÍNDICE ÍNDICE
3 Lenguaje de Manipulación de Datos (Data Manipulation Language DML) 3. Lenguaje de Manipulación de Datos (Data Manipulation Language, DML)
Modificación de las Bases de Datos
Inserción
Borrado
At li iActualizaciones
Consultas SELECT
Selección básica
Eliminación Duplicados (DISTINCT)
Selección Condicional Simple (WHERE) Selección Condicional Simple (WHERE)
Selección Condicional Compuesta (WHERE AND/OR)
Selección Tuplas en Función de Valores (IN)
Selección Función de Rango de Valores (BETWEEN)
Selección Búsqueda de Patrones (LIKE)
S l ió O d ió d R lt d (ORDER BY) Selección Ordenación deResultados (ORDER BY)
Selección Funciones Aritméticas (AVG, COUNT, MAX, MIN, SUM)
Selección Grupos tuplas (GROUP BY)
Selección y limitar Funciones Aritméticas (HAVING)
Selección con Alias
Selección 2 tablas (join natural)
Selección Concatenación Resultados (CONCAT)
Selección Subcadenas Resultados (SUBSTR)
SQL Avanzado
CONSULTAS ANIDADAS CONSULTAS ANIDADAS
Operador EXISTS
Subconsultas en lacláusula FROM
Operador CASE, UNIONBASES DE DATOS - SQL
BIBLIOGRAFÍA BIBLIOGRAFÍA BIBLIOGRAFÍA BIBLIOGRAFÍA
 “THE COMPLETE REFERENCE MYSQL” An Introduction to
Estelle, Lotos and SDL. Vikram Vaswani. Edited by McGraw Hill Estelle, Lotos and SDL. Vikram Vaswani. Edited by McGraw Hill
2004
 “FUNDAMENTOS DE DISEÑO DE BASES DE DATOS” Quinta
Edicion VOLUME III. A. Silberschatz, H. Korth, S.Sudarshan. Edicion VOLUME III. A. Silberschatz, H. Korth, S. Sudarshan.
Prentice Hall. 2006
 “FUNDAMENTOS DE SISTEMAS DE BASES DE DATOS”. R.
Elmasri, S.B. Navathe, Pearson Addison Wesley. 2007 Elmasri, S.B. Navathe, Pearson Addison Wesley. 2007
 “MySQL ADMINISTRATOR´S”. S.K.. Cabral, K. Murphy. Wiley
Publishing. 2009BASES DE DATOS - SQL
MODELO RELACIONAL MODELO RELACIONAL MODELORELACIONAL MODELO RELACIONAL
 El Modelo Relacional es el principal modelo
lógico de datos en la actualidad lógico de datos en la actualidad
 Se encuentra en un nivel de abstracción
inferior al modelo de E-R
 Los diseños de Bases de Datos a menudo se
realizan en el modelo E-R, y después se
traducen al modelo relacional traducen al modelo relacional
 En el modelo relacional se utiliza ungrupo de
tablas para representar los datos y las
li t ll relaciones entre ellosBASES DE DATOS - SQL
MODELO RELACIONAL MODELO RELACIONAL
Tablas, Registros, Atributos Tablas, Registros, Atributos
 Una Base de Datos Relacional consiste en un conjunto de
tablas, a cada una de las cuales se le asigna un nombre
exclusivo
 Cada Tabla viene a corresponder a una entidad o una relación...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Base De Datos Sql
  • Ejercicio de bases de datos en sql
  • Base De Datos Sql
  • base de datos sql
  • sql base de datos
  • Bases De Datos Sql
  • Consulta a la base de datos SQL
  • SQL Base de datos

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S